The ISSE shall perform or review technical security assessments of computing environments to identify points of vulnerability non-compliance with established Information Assurance (IA) standards and regulations and recommend mitigation strategies. The ISSE validates and verifies system security requirements definitions and analysis and establishes system security designs. The ISSE designs develops implements and/or integrates IA and security systems and system components including those for networking computing and enclave environments to include those with multiple enclaves and with differing data protection/classification requirements. The ISSE builds IA into systems deployed to operational environments. The ISSE assists architects and systems developers in the identification and implementation of appropriate information security functionality to ensure uniform application of Agency security policy and enterprise solutions. Supports the building of security architectures. Enforce the design and implementation of trusted relations among external systems and architectures. The ISSE assesses and mitigates system security threats/risks throughout the program life cycle. The ISSE contributes to the security planning assessment risk analysis risk management certification and awareness activities for system and networking operations. The ISSE reviews certification and accreditation (C&A) documentation providing feedback on completeness and compliance of its content. The ISSE applies system security engineering expertise in one or more of the following to : system security design process; engineering life cycle; information domain; cross domain solutions commercial off-the-shelf and government off-the-shelf cryptography; identification; authentication; and authorization; system integration; risk management; intrusion detection; contingency planning; incident handling; configuration control; change management; auditing; certification and accreditation process; principles of IA (confidentiality integrity non-repudiation availability and access control); and security testing.
